Ministry of Communications Lacks Authority Over Mobile Companies

Economy Update – Baghdad

On Wednesday, the Ministry of Communications announced its limitations regarding the enforcement of legal and financial actions against mobile telecommunications providers.

In a recent statement, the Ministry clarified that the licensing agreements with mobile operators, namely Asia, Zain, and Cork, fall under the jurisdiction of the Media and Communications Authority rather than the Ministry itself.

The Ministry emphasized, “It lacks the authority to implement legal or financial sanctions related to these three mobile companies.” Its role is restricted to implementing technical measures that are pursuant to directives established by the Media and Communications Authority, which exclusively involve service blockages.
